.hero[data-astro-cid-ewxirvlt]{position:relative;margin-top:-76px;padding-top:calc(76px + clamp(2rem,5vw,4rem));padding-bottom:clamp(3.5rem,7vw,6rem);overflow:hidden}.hero[data-astro-cid-ewxirvlt]:before{content:"";position:absolute;inset-block-start:0;inset-inline-end:0;width:clamp(18rem,36vw,34rem);height:100%;pointer-events:none;opacity:.06;z-index:0;background-image:linear-gradient(var(--blue) 1px,transparent 1px),linear-gradient(90deg,var(--blue) 1px,transparent 1px);background-size:30px 30px;-webkit-mask-image:radial-gradient(120% 80% at 100% 0,#000,transparent 70%);mask-image:radial-gradient(120% 80% at 100% 0,#000,transparent 70%)}.hero__inner[data-astro-cid-ewxirvlt]{position:relative;z-index:1;display:grid;grid-template-columns:1.04fr .96fr;align-items:center;gap:clamp(2rem,5vw,4.5rem)}.hero__title[data-astro-cid-ewxirvlt]{font-size:var(--fs-hero);margin-top:1.4rem;line-height:1;max-width:16ch}.hero__lede[data-astro-cid-ewxirvlt]{margin-top:1.6rem;max-width:34rem}.hero__actions[data-astro-cid-ewxirvlt]{margin-top:2.2rem;display:flex;flex-wrap:wrap;align-items:center;gap:1.2rem 1.6rem}.hero__trust[data-astro-cid-ewxirvlt]{margin-top:2.4rem;display:flex;align-items:center;gap:.8rem;font-family:var(--font-mono);font-size:.74rem;letter-spacing:.02em;color:var(--text-faint);max-width:32rem;line-height:1.5}.hero__trust[data-astro-cid-ewxirvlt]:before{content:"";flex:none;width:28px;height:1px;background:linear-gradient(90deg,var(--blue),transparent)}.hero__scene[data-astro-cid-ewxirvlt]{position:relative}.hero__answer[data-astro-cid-ewxirvlt]{max-width:30rem;margin-inline:auto}.hero__float[data-astro-cid-ewxirvlt]{position:absolute;z-index:3;display:flex;align-items:center;gap:.6rem;padding:.65rem .85rem .65rem .7rem;background:var(--card);border:1px solid var(--line);border-radius:var(--r-md);box-shadow:var(--shadow-md);font-size:.8rem;color:var(--ink)}.hero__float-ico[data-astro-cid-ewxirvlt]{flex:none;width:30px;height:30px;border-radius:8px;display:grid;place-items:center;background:var(--blue-wash);color:var(--blue)}.hero__float-ico[data-astro-cid-ewxirvlt] svg[data-astro-cid-ewxirvlt]{width:16px;height:16px}.hero__float-ico--green[data-astro-cid-ewxirvlt]{background:#e7f3ec;color:#1f8a4c}.hero__float-title[data-astro-cid-ewxirvlt]{display:block;font-weight:600;line-height:1.2}.hero__float-sub[data-astro-cid-ewxirvlt]{display:block;font-family:var(--font-mono);font-size:.66rem;color:var(--text-soft);margin-top:2px}.hero__float--a[data-astro-cid-ewxirvlt]{inset-block-start:-22px;inset-inline-end:-14px;animation:float-y 6s var(--ease) infinite}.hero__float--b[data-astro-cid-ewxirvlt]{inset-block-end:-20px;inset-inline-start:-18px;animation:float-y 7s var(--ease) infinite .6s}@media(max-width:960px){.hero__inner[data-astro-cid-ewxirvlt]{grid-template-columns:1fr;gap:3rem}.hero__scene[data-astro-cid-ewxirvlt]{max-width:30rem}.hero__title[data-astro-cid-ewxirvlt]{max-width:100%}}@media(max-width:560px){.hero__float--a[data-astro-cid-ewxirvlt]{inset-block-start:-14px;inset-inline-end:-6px}.hero__float--b[data-astro-cid-ewxirvlt]{inset-block-end:-12px;inset-inline-start:-6px}.hero__float-sub[data-astro-cid-ewxirvlt]{display:none}}.strip__logos[data-astro-cid-tpudeaz7]{list-style:none;margin:0;padding:0}.strip__logo[data-astro-cid-tpudeaz7]{font-family:var(--font-display);font-weight:600;font-size:1.02rem;letter-spacing:-.01em;color:var(--text-faint);opacity:.7;transition:opacity .2s,color .2s}.strip__logo[data-astro-cid-tpudeaz7]:hover{opacity:1;color:var(--text-soft)}.trust-strip[data-astro-cid-svbggdbr]{border-block:1px solid var(--line);background:var(--card-warm)}.trust-strip[data-astro-cid-svbggdbr] .container[data-astro-cid-svbggdbr]{padding-block:clamp(1.4rem,3vw,2rem)}.shift__inner[data-astro-cid-esce2k6v]{display:grid;grid-template-columns:minmax(0,1fr) 13rem;gap:clamp(2rem,5vw,4rem);align-items:start}.shift__main[data-astro-cid-esce2k6v]{max-width:46rem}.shift__title[data-astro-cid-esce2k6v]{font-size:var(--fs-h2);margin-top:1.2rem;max-width:22ch}.shift__body[data-astro-cid-esce2k6v]{margin-top:1.5rem;font-size:var(--fs-lede);line-height:1.6;color:var(--text-soft)}.shift__shift[data-astro-cid-esce2k6v]{margin-top:2rem;padding-top:1.6rem;border-top:1px solid var(--line)}.shift__shift-label[data-astro-cid-esce2k6v]{display:inline-block;font-family:var(--font-mono);font-size:var(--fs-kicker);letter-spacing:.14em;text-transform:uppercase;color:var(--blue);margin-bottom:.7rem}.shift__shift-body[data-astro-cid-esce2k6v]{font-size:1.08rem;line-height:1.6;color:var(--text)}.shift__note[data-astro-cid-esce2k6v]{align-self:end;max-width:13rem}@media(max-width:880px){.shift__inner[data-astro-cid-esce2k6v]{grid-template-columns:1fr}.shift__note[data-astro-cid-esce2k6v]{order:-1;max-width:100%}}.platform__head[data-astro-cid-h4xs3imh]{display:flex;align-items:flex-end;justify-content:space-between;gap:1.5rem;flex-wrap:wrap;margin-bottom:clamp(2.25rem,4vw,3.25rem)}.platform__more[data-astro-cid-h4xs3imh]{flex:none;padding-bottom:.4rem}.platform__grid[data-astro-cid-h4xs3imh]{display:grid;grid-template-columns:repeat(3,1fr);grid-auto-rows:minmax(11rem,auto);gap:1rem}.platform__cell[data-astro-cid-h4xs3imh]{display:flex;flex-direction:column;text-decoration:none}.platform__cell--lead[data-astro-cid-h4xs3imh]{grid-column:span 2;grid-row:span 2;background:var(--card-warm)}.platform__icon[data-astro-cid-h4xs3imh]{flex:none;width:46px;height:46px;border-radius:var(--r-md);display:grid;place-items:center;margin-bottom:1.1rem;background:var(--blue-wash);color:var(--blue);border:1px solid rgba(37,99,235,.16)}.platform__icon[data-astro-cid-h4xs3imh] svg[data-astro-cid-h4xs3imh]{width:22px;height:22px}.platform__title[data-astro-cid-h4xs3imh]{font-size:var(--fs-h4);margin-bottom:.5rem}.platform__cell--lead[data-astro-cid-h4xs3imh] .platform__title[data-astro-cid-h4xs3imh]{font-size:var(--fs-h3)}.platform__body[data-astro-cid-h4xs3imh]{font-size:.95rem;color:var(--text-soft);line-height:1.55}.platform__cell--lead[data-astro-cid-h4xs3imh] .platform__body[data-astro-cid-h4xs3imh]{font-size:1.02rem;max-width:32rem}.platform__cta[data-astro-cid-h4xs3imh]{margin-top:auto;padding-top:1.1rem;opacity:0;transform:translate(-4px);transition:opacity .25s var(--ease-out),transform .25s var(--ease-out)}.platform__cta[data-astro-cid-h4xs3imh] svg[data-astro-cid-h4xs3imh]{width:18px;height:18px}[data-astro-cid-h4xs3imh][dir=rtl] .platform__cta[data-astro-cid-h4xs3imh] svg[data-astro-cid-h4xs3imh]{transform:scaleX(-1)}.platform__cell[data-astro-cid-h4xs3imh]:hover .platform__cta[data-astro-cid-h4xs3imh]{opacity:1;transform:none}@media(max-width:880px){.platform__grid[data-astro-cid-h4xs3imh]{grid-template-columns:repeat(2,1fr);grid-auto-rows:auto}.platform__cell--lead[data-astro-cid-h4xs3imh]{grid-column:1 / -1;grid-row:auto}}@media(max-width:540px){.platform__grid[data-astro-cid-h4xs3imh]{grid-template-columns:1fr}.platform__cell--lead[data-astro-cid-h4xs3imh]{grid-column:auto}}.grounded__inner[data-astro-cid-mbazs7ds]{display:grid;grid-template-columns:1fr 1.05fr;gap:clamp(2.25rem,5vw,4.5rem);align-items:center}.grounded__title[data-astro-cid-mbazs7ds]{font-size:var(--fs-h2);margin-top:1.1rem;max-width:16ch}.grounded__lede[data-astro-cid-mbazs7ds]{margin-top:1.3rem;color:var(--on-ink-soft);max-width:34rem}.grounded__points[data-astro-cid-mbazs7ds]{list-style:none;margin:1.9rem 0 0;padding:0;display:flex;flex-direction:column;gap:1rem}.grounded__point[data-astro-cid-mbazs7ds]{display:flex;gap:.75rem;align-items:flex-start}.grounded__point-ico[data-astro-cid-mbazs7ds]{flex:none;width:24px;height:24px;border-radius:7px;margin-top:2px;display:grid;place-items:center;background:#3b82f624;color:var(--blue-bright);border:1px solid rgba(59,130,246,.3)}.grounded__point-ico[data-astro-cid-mbazs7ds] svg[data-astro-cid-mbazs7ds]{width:13px;height:13px}.grounded__point-text[data-astro-cid-mbazs7ds]{color:var(--on-ink-soft);font-size:.97rem;line-height:1.5}.grounded__point-text[data-astro-cid-mbazs7ds] b[data-astro-cid-mbazs7ds]{color:var(--on-ink);font-weight:600}.grounded__compare[data-astro-cid-mbazs7ds]{display:grid;gap:.9rem}.compare-card[data-astro-cid-mbazs7ds]{border-radius:var(--r-lg);padding:1.25rem 1.35rem;border:1px solid}.compare-card--bad[data-astro-cid-mbazs7ds]{background:#f4f1e808;border-color:var(--ink-line)}.compare-card--good[data-astro-cid-mbazs7ds]{background:#3b82f612;border-color:#3b82f652}.compare-card__tag[data-astro-cid-mbazs7ds]{display:inline-flex;align-items:center;gap:.42rem;font-family:var(--font-mono);font-size:.68rem;font-weight:500;letter-spacing:.1em;text-transform:uppercase;margin-bottom:.7rem}.compare-card__tag[data-astro-cid-mbazs7ds] svg[data-astro-cid-mbazs7ds]{width:13px;height:13px}.compare-card__tag--bad[data-astro-cid-mbazs7ds]{color:var(--on-ink-faint)}.compare-card__x[data-astro-cid-mbazs7ds]{font-size:1.1em;line-height:0}.compare-card__tag--good[data-astro-cid-mbazs7ds]{color:var(--blue-bright)}.compare-card__text[data-astro-cid-mbazs7ds]{font-size:.95rem;color:var(--on-ink);line-height:1.55}.compare-card--bad[data-astro-cid-mbazs7ds] .compare-card__text[data-astro-cid-mbazs7ds]{color:var(--on-ink-soft)}.compare-card__note[data-astro-cid-mbazs7ds]{margin-top:.7rem;font-family:var(--font-mono);font-size:.7rem;color:var(--on-ink-faint);letter-spacing:.02em}.compare-card__cites[data-astro-cid-mbazs7ds]{margin-top:.85rem;display:flex;flex-wrap:wrap;gap:.45rem}@media(max-width:900px){.grounded__inner[data-astro-cid-mbazs7ds]{grid-template-columns:1fr}.grounded__title[data-astro-cid-mbazs7ds]{max-width:100%}}.how[data-astro-cid-7i2qozku]{background:var(--paper-2);border-block:1px solid var(--line)}.how__head[data-astro-cid-7i2qozku]{display:flex;align-items:flex-end;justify-content:space-between;gap:1.5rem;flex-wrap:wrap;margin-bottom:clamp(2.25rem,4vw,3.25rem)}.how__more[data-astro-cid-7i2qozku]{flex:none;padding-bottom:.4rem}.how__grid[data-astro-cid-7i2qozku]{list-style:none;margin:0;padding:0;display:grid;grid-template-columns:repeat(3,1fr);gap:clamp(1.5rem,4vw,3rem);position:relative}.how__grid[data-astro-cid-7i2qozku]:before{content:"";position:absolute;inset-block-start:18px;inset-inline:9% 9%;height:1px;background-image:linear-gradient(90deg,var(--blue) 0 10px,transparent 10px 20px);background-size:20px 1px;opacity:.4}.how__step[data-astro-cid-7i2qozku]{position:relative}.how__num[data-astro-cid-7i2qozku]{display:inline-grid;place-items:center;position:relative;z-index:1;width:38px;height:38px;border-radius:50%;font-family:var(--font-mono);font-size:.8rem;font-weight:500;color:var(--blue);background:var(--paper-2);border:1px solid var(--blue);margin-bottom:1.2rem}.how__title[data-astro-cid-7i2qozku]{font-size:var(--fs-h4);margin-bottom:.5rem}.how__body[data-astro-cid-7i2qozku]{font-size:.96rem;color:var(--text-soft);line-height:1.55;max-width:24rem}@media(max-width:760px){.how__grid[data-astro-cid-7i2qozku]{grid-template-columns:1fr;gap:1.75rem}.how__grid[data-astro-cid-7i2qozku]:before{display:none}}.outcomes__grid[data-astro-cid-67z4cdzh]{display:grid;grid-template-columns:repeat(3,1fr);gap:1rem;margin-top:clamp(2.25rem,4vw,3.25rem)}.outcomes__card[data-astro-cid-67z4cdzh]{display:flex;flex-direction:column}.outcomes__title[data-astro-cid-67z4cdzh]{font-size:var(--fs-h4);margin:1.1rem 0 .55rem}.outcomes__body[data-astro-cid-67z4cdzh]{font-size:.96rem;color:var(--text-soft);line-height:1.58}@media(max-width:800px){.outcomes__grid[data-astro-cid-67z4cdzh]{grid-template-columns:1fr;max-width:30rem}}.testimonial[data-astro-cid-z5jc6h3e]{background:var(--paper)}.testimonial__fig[data-astro-cid-z5jc6h3e]{margin:0;max-width:52rem}.testimonial__mark[data-astro-cid-z5jc6h3e]{display:block;color:var(--blue);opacity:.55;margin:.4rem 0 .9rem;line-height:0}.testimonial__mark[data-astro-cid-z5jc6h3e] svg{width:2.5rem;height:2.5rem}.testimonial__quote[data-astro-cid-z5jc6h3e]{margin:0;font-family:var(--font-display);font-optical-sizing:auto;font-weight:400;font-style:italic;font-size:clamp(1.5rem,3.2vw,2.3rem);line-height:1.28;letter-spacing:-.015em;color:var(--ink)}.testimonial__cap[data-astro-cid-z5jc6h3e]{display:flex;flex-wrap:wrap;align-items:center;gap:.7rem;margin-top:1.6rem}.testimonial__who[data-astro-cid-z5jc6h3e]{font-weight:600;color:var(--ink)}.testimonial__org[data-astro-cid-z5jc6h3e]{font-size:.92rem;color:var(--text-soft)}.testimonial__org[data-astro-cid-z5jc6h3e]:before{content:"·";margin-inline-end:.6rem;color:var(--text-faint)}.testimonial__placeholder[data-astro-cid-z5jc6h3e]{font-family:var(--font-mono);font-size:.66rem;letter-spacing:.06em;text-transform:uppercase;color:var(--text-faint);border:1px dashed var(--line-strong);border-radius:var(--r-full);padding:.2rem .6rem}.container-rule[data-astro-cid-j7pv25f6]{width:100%;max-width:var(--maxw);margin-inline:auto;padding-inline:var(--gutter);box-sizing:border-box;height:1px}.container-rule[data-astro-cid-j7pv25f6]{background:transparent;border:0}.container-rule[data-astro-cid-j7pv25f6]:before{content:"";display:block;height:1px;background:var(--line)}
